The following information was released by Rossmoor Predator Management Team (RPMT).
Diane B. reports that at 11:00 a.m. today there was a large male coyote in the water control channel located at Shakespeare & Montecito. Do not leave coyote food such as cats, dogs of any size or water outside.
We will be distributing Wolf Urine at all the water control channels this evening.
Please keep kids & pets closely supervised when outdoors. If you have any questions, please feel free to contact us.
